Anyone else have WMS Xtrac Subframes Connectors??
I got mine last weekend and was surprised how big these things are. They weld to the very front of the front subframe and go to the rear bulk head on the back end. Definitely has the strength and length I was looking for. They have to be atleast 4' long and are made of 2" roll bar caging. So if anyone else is looking for some serious subframe connectors I'd suggest these.
